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Ashburys to Valley start from as little as £20.70

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Ashburys to Valley are available for £56.60 one way

With our FairSplit technology, you can save up to 90% on the cost of train travel.

Split ticketing means that instead of purchasing one rail ticket for your journey we automatically find and help you book two or more tickets instead, covering exactly the same journey. We call it our FairSplit.

Facilities and Amenities at Ashburys Station

Ashburys Train Station, being a small local station, lacks some of the amenities commonly found in larger facilities. There is no ticket office, ticket machines, or smartcard validators, which means commuters must secure their tickets online or ahead of time. For those requiring assistance, note that there is no staff help or customer help points available; however, an induction loop is installed for those with hearing aids.

Accessibility at Ashburys requires some preplanning due to the absence of step-free access and tactile paving. For travelers requiring ramp access, boarding ramps are available on all trains. Although the station does not host waiting rooms, accessible toilets, or refreshment options, seating is provided.

Onward Travel from Ashburys Station

Traveling onward from Ashburys is relatively straightforward. Rail replacement services pick up and drop off under the railway bridge on Pottery Lane. For taxi services, you can find details and book via the Northern Railway's Cab4You service. Need to plan a bus trip? Printable formats for your onward journey information are available here. Unfortunately, there are no underground or metro services directly linked to Ashburys, but comprehensive travel plans can be shaped with a bit of initiative.

Station Facilities at Valley

Valley station keeps things fairly simple. Travelers should note there isn't a ticket office or ticket machines available to purchase or collect tickets. Instead, tickets should be secured in advance through online platforms or at other larger stations. Fortunately, assistance is just a phone call away with a dedicated helpline, ensuring that all passengers, including those with accessibility needs, can navigate their journeys confidently.

Accessibility is a key consideration at Valley, with partial step-free access available. Platform 1 can be accessed via the car park, while Platform 2 is reached through Station Road. For those needing a little extra assistance, Valley station offers a 'Passenger Assist' service — ensuring everyone can travel with ease.

Onward Travel from Valley

When it comes to onward travel, Valley station provides some convenient links. For those days when trains aren't running, a rail replacement bus service is easily accessible on the main road near the station. The village center, just about 100 yards from the station, offers bus services connecting you further afield. While there are no bicycle hire facilities on-site, the charming countryside is within reach for those keen on exploring the region's beauty on two wheels.
